First aid kits don't have a single expiration date — instead, they contain multiple components with varying shelf lives. The experts we talked to recommended inspecting your kit every six months.
How much you can expect to spend on a first-aid kit. Premade at-home first-aid kits are likely to cost between $10-$50, with activity specific options sometimes ranging up to $100.
